2011 SESSION
HB 1577 Lien and secured creditors; duties.
Introduced by: Rosalyn R. Dance | all patrons ... notes | add to my profiles
SUMMARY AS INTRODUCED:
Duties of lien and secured creditors. Changes from 90 to 60 the number of days by which a secured creditor is required to submit for recording a satisfaction of a security instrument after the creditor receives full payment or performance of the secured obligation. The bill similarly changes from 90 to 60 the number of days by which a lien creditor is required, after full or partial payment or satisfaction has been made of a debt secured by a deed of trust, vendor's lien, or other lien, to provide a certificate of satisfaction to the settlement agent or deliver it to the clerk's office with the necessary fee for filing.
